The Piaget Altiplano 900P represents a significant technical achievement within the brand’s ultra-thin collection, holding the record as the world’s thinnest mechanical watch upon its release. This reference, G0A39112, continues that legacy with a specific configuration that is particularly exclusive. The 38mm white gold case measures a mere 3.65mm in height, a result of the caseback also serving as the mainplate of the movement. The grey dial is actually the reverse side of the movement’s bridges, offering a direct view of the mechanism’s architecture, including the balance wheel at 4 o’clock. The black alligator strap provides a stark, formal contrast to the cool tone of the white gold and the technical aesthetic of the dial, completing a design that is both minimalist and mechanically transparent.
This watch is defined by its manually-wound Calibre 900P, a movement developed specifically to achieve its record-setting dimensions. The entire mechanism is constructed with a unique approach where components are housed within the case structure itself, rather than being mounted on a separate mainplate. This integration allows for the sub-dial for the small seconds to be suspended over the gear train. The finishing is executed to a high standard, with circular Côtes de Genève on the “dial” side, bevelled bridges, and circular-grained mainplate details visible through the caseback. With a power reserve of approximately 48 hours, the movement’s specifications are as focused and purposeful as its design, making it a rare and technically collectible piece for enthusiasts of ultra-thin watchmaking.
